Practical Considerations: Where to Be Careful

While the Norwegian Elkhound Dog Silhouette is generally user-friendly, there are a few areas where caution is needed. For example, using it on small hoop sizes may result in a loss of detail. The design’s simplicity means it doesn’t require high stitch density, but it does need enough space to maintain its clarity.

On textured or stretchy fabrics, the silhouette might not hold up as well. It’s essential to test the design on scrap fabric before committing to a final product. Additionally, dark fabrics can reduce the visibility of the design, so it’s important to consider thread color contrast and fabric texture when planning your project.

If you're working on layered garments or curved surfaces like caps, ensure the design is compatible with these challenges. The silhouette’s flat profile makes it easier to handle, but it still requires attention to detail during the embroidery process.

Embroidery Designer Notes: Best Practices for Success

As a designer, I recommend testing the Norwegian Elkhound Dog Silhouette on scrap fabric first. This allows you to see how it performs in real conditions and make any necessary adjustments. Checking thread color contrast is also crucial, as it affects the overall appearance of the finished product.

Reviewing stitch density is another key step. While the design doesn’t require complex stitches, ensuring even coverage will help maintain its clarity. Confirming the correct hoop size is essential, as it directly impacts the design’s resolution and quality.

Inspecting small details, such as corners and edges, can prevent issues during the embroidery process. Testing the design in black and white mockups is a helpful practice, especially when considering how it will look on different fabric backgrounds. Using proper stabilizer is also recommended to ensure smooth stitching and prevent fabric puckering.

Finally, always check licensing terms before selling finished items or digital products. Ensuring compliance with usage rights is vital for maintaining the integrity of your brand and protecting your customers.
